GYKI 52466 is a synthetic small molecule that acts as a **selective, non-competitive antagonist of the AMPA receptor (α-amino-3-hydroxy-5-methyl-4-isoxazolepropionic acid receptor)**[1][5][6]. Its primary mechanism is **negative allosteric modulation of ionotropic AMPA receptors**, resulting in inhibition of glutamate-mediated excitatory neurotransmission. This leads to pronounced **anticonvulsant and neuroprotective effects** in multiple preclinical models, with particular utility in seizure prevention and attenuation of excitotoxic injury[1][3][5][6]. There is evidence for a secondary metabotropic action as an **inverse agonist at G-protein coupled receptors**, reducing basal GPCR activity and conferring prolonged neuroprotection after preconditioning, especially in hippocampal neurons[1][6]. GYKI 52466 has been studied mainly in animal models of seizures, spinal cord injury, and neuroprotection, but development has been limited by adverse motor and cognitive side effects at effective doses[1]. The drug is typically used in research and is not approved for clinical use. Chemical formula: C17H15N3O2[2][4][5]. CAS 102771-26-6[4].
